Certified AWS Solution Architect Professional: Architecting the Cloud for Excellence



Welcome to our AWS Certified Solutions Architect – Professional course, tailored for individuals aiming to achieve the “AWS Solutions Architect – Professional (SAP-C02)” level certification and those seeking a comprehensive grasp of AWS concepts.

To make the most of this course, it is recommended that candidates possess a solid understanding of core AWS services. While we suggest completing the AWS Solutions Architect – Associate video course beforehand for a strong knowledge base, this requirement can be waived for those with practical experience on AWS.

Our course consists of five well-structured sections, directly aligned with the official exam blueprint. Additionally, we offer an exam preparation section with practice tests to assess your readiness for the official certification exam.

At par with our esteemed best-selling courses, this program strikes a perfect balance between in-depth knowledge and practical applications. Concepts are explained in a simplified manner with real-world scenarios, enhancing your learning experience.

Featuring an abundance of quizzes, engaging lectures, and expert guidance from our Instructor, this course equips you with the essential skills to navigate AWS intricacies and excel in the AWS Solutions Architect Professional certification.

Join us now and embark on this captivating learning journey filled with hands-on exercises, preparing you to confidently tackle the challenges of AWS and achieve your certification goals. We look forward to having you on board!

The total estimated duration to cover java full stack training program including theory and hands-on projects would be approximately 10 weeks(2.5 months). This is considering daily 2 hours commitment and assuming 5 days training week :-

Theory and Conceptual Learning:

  • HTML, CSS, and JavaScript: 4 hours
  • Java Programming: 8 hours
  • Java Frameworks (Spring Boot or JavaServer Faces): 8 hours
  • Relational Databases (SQL, Database Design, and Querying): 6 hours
  • Hibernate (Object-Relational Mapping): 2 hours
  • Front-End Frameworks (React.js or Angular): 8 hours
  • RESTful API Development: 6 hours
  • Server-Side Technologies (Java Servlets and JSP): 8 hours
  • Spring Framework: 8 hours
  • Testing and Quality Assurance: 2 hours
  • DevOps and Deployment: 2 hours
  • Security Best Practices: 1 hour

Hands-on Projects:

  • Project 1: 7 hours
  • Project 2: 7 hours
  • Project 3: 7 hours

Please note this estimation can vary a little bit as per the pace of the batch, additional inclusion of hands-on sessions on the fly . Its also important to allocate ample time to enhance engagement during the session , project implementation  by students , revising of concepts and technologies time to time to reinforce understanding. We don’t compromise in learning quality. Hence it may  extend the class duration a bit.

With our comprehensive Java Full Stack training and hands-on project experience, you’ll be well-equipped to tackle real-world challenges, contribute to innovative projects, and secure lucrative positions in the thriving IT industry. Your expertise in both frontend and backend development, coupled with the Java technology stack, will position you as a valuable asset to companies seeking versatile and skilled professionals.

Take the leap into the world of Java Full Stack development and unlock a future filled with exciting career prospects and competitive salaries!

Here are some potential job roles with estimated salary ranges you can aim for :-

  1. Full Stack Developer:
    • Responsibilities: Developing and maintaining both frontend and backend components of web applications, collaborating with cross-functional teams, implementing features and enhancements, ensuring seamless user experiences.
    • Salary Range: INR 6,00,000 to 15,00,000 per annum
  2. Frontend Developer:
    • Responsibilities: Designing and implementing captivating user interfaces, developing responsive web pages, optimizing performance and user experience, collaborating with designers and backend developers.
    • Salary Range: INR 4,50,000 to 12,00,000 per annum
  3. Backend Developer:
    • Responsibilities: Building and maintaining robust server-side applications, implementing RESTful APIs, handling business logic and data manipulation, optimizing performance and scalability.
    • Salary Range: INR 5,00,000 to 14,00,000 per annum
  4. Java Developer:
    • Responsibilities: Developing and maintaining Java-based applications, writing efficient and reliable code, integrating with external systems and APIs, troubleshooting and debugging, ensuring code quality and scalability.
    • Salary Range: INR 4,00,000 to 12,00,000 per annum
  5. Software Engineer:
    • Responsibilities: Participating in the full software development lifecycle, collaborating with cross-functional teams, designing and implementing software solutions, writing clean and efficient code, performing testing and debugging.
    • Salary Range: INR 4,50,000 to 13,00,000 per annum



Course Outline
Identity and federation
  1. IAM
  2. IAM Access Analyzer
  3. STS
  4. Identity Federation & Cognito
  5. AWS Organizations
  6. AWS Organizations Policies
  7. AWS IAM Identity Center
  8. AWS Control Tower
  9. AWS Resource Access Manager – RAM
  10. Summary of Identity & Federation
  11. Identity & Federation Quiz
  1. CloudTrail
  2. CloudTrail – EventBridge Integration
  3. CloudTrail – SA Pro
  4. KMS
  5. Parameter Store
  6. Secrets Manager
  7. RDS Security
  8. AWS Certificate Manager – ACM
  9. CloudHSM
  10. S3 Security
  11. S3 Access Points
  12. S3 Multi-Region Access Points
  13. S3 Multi-Region Access Points – Hands On
  14. S3 Object Lambda
  15. DDoS and AWS Shield
  16. AWS WAF – Web Application Firewall
  17. AWS Firewall Manager
  18. Blocking an IP Address
  19. Amazon Inspector
  20. AWS Config
  21. AWS Managed Logs
  22. Amazon GuardDuty
  23. IAM Advanced Policies
  24. EC2 Instance Connect
  25. AWS Security Hub
  26. Amazon Detective
  27. Security Quiz
Compute and Load balancing
  1. Solution Architecture on AWS
  2. EC2
  3. High Performance Computing (HPC)
  4. Auto Scaling
  5. Auto Scaling Update Strategies
  6. Spot Instances & Spot Fleet
  7. Amazon ECS – Elastic Container Service
  8. Amazon ECR – Elastic Container Registry
  9. Amazon EKS – Elastic Kubernetes Service
  10. AWS App Runner
  11. ECS Anywhere & EKS Anywhere
  12. AWS Lambda – Part 1
  13. AWS Lambda – Part 2
  14. Elastic Load Balancers – Part 1
  15. Elastic Load Balancers – Part 2
  16. API Gateway
  17. API Gateway – Part 2
  18. AWS AppSync
  19. Route 53 – Part 1
  20. Route 53 – Part 2
  21. Route 53 – Resolvers & Hybrid DNS
  22. AWS Global Accelerator
  23. Comparison of Solutions Architecture
  24. AWS Outposts
  25. AWS WaveLength
  26. AWS Local Zones
  27. Compute & Load Balancing Quiz
  1. EBS & Local Instance Store
  2. Amazon S3
  3. Amazon S3 – Storage Class Analysis
  4. Amazon S3 – Storage Lens
  5. S3 Solution Architecture
  6. Amazon FSx
  7. Amazon FSx – Solution Architectures
  8. AWS DataSync
  9. AWS DataSync – Solution Architecture
  10. AWS Transfer Family
  11. AWS Storage Services Price Comparison
  12. Storage Quiz
  1. CloudFront – Part 1
  2. CloudFront – Part 2
  3. Lambda@Edge and CloudFront Functions
  4. Lambda@Edge Reduce Latency
  5. Amazon ElastiCache
  6. Handling Extreme Rates
  7. Caching Quiz
  1. DynamoDB
  2. Amazon OpenSearch
  3. RDS
  4. Aurora – Part 1
  5. Aurora – Part 2
  6. Databases Quiz
Service communication
  1. Step Functions
  2. SQS
  3. Amazon MQ
  4. Amazon SNS
  5. Amazon SNS – SQS Fan Out Pattern
  6. Amazon SNS – Message Delivery Retries
  7. Service Communication Quiz

Data Engineering
  1. Kinesis Data Streams
  2. Kinesis Data Firehose
  3. Kinesis Data Analytics
  4. Streaming Architectures
  5. Amazon MSK
  6. AWS Batch
  7. Amazon EMR
  8. Running Jobs on AWS
  9. AWS Glue
  10. Redshift
  11. Amazon DocumentDB
  12. Amazon Timestream
  13. Amazon Athena
  14. Amazon QuickSight
  15. Big Data Architecture
  16. Data Engineering Quiz
  • CloudWatch
  • CloudWatch Logs
  • Amazon EventBridge
  • X-Ray
  • AWS Personal Health Dashboard
  • Monitoring Quiz
Deployment and instance management
  1. Elastic Beanstalk
  2. CodeDeploy
  3. CloudFormation
  4. Service Catalog
  5. SAM – Serverless Application Model
  6. AWS CDK – Cloud Development Kit
  7. AWS Systems Manager – SSM
  8. AWS Cloud Map
  9. Deployment and Instance Management Quiz
Cost control
  1. Cost Allocation Tags
  2. AWS Tag Editor
  3. Trusted Advisor
  4. AWS Service Quotas
  5. EC2 Launch Types & Savings Plan
  6. S3 Cost Savings
  7. S3 Storage Classes – Reminder
  8. AWS Budgets & Cost Explorer
  9. AWS Compute Optimizer
  10. EC2 Reserved Instance
  11. Cost Control Quiz
  1. Cloud Migrations – The 6R
  2. Storage Gateway
  3. Storage Gateway – Advanced Concepts
  4. Snow Family
  5. Snow Family – Improving Performance
  6. AWS DMS – Database Migration Services
  7. AWS CART – Cloud Adoption Readiness Tool
  8. Disaster Recovery
  9. AWS FIS – Fault Injection Simulator
  10. VM Migrations Services
  11. AWS Migration Evaluator
  12. AWS Backup
  13. Migration Quiz
  1. VPC – Basics
  2. VPC Peering
  3. Transit Gateway
  4. VPC Endpoints
  5. VPC Endpoint Policies
  6. PrivateLink
  7. AWS S2S VPN
  8. AWS Client VPN
  9. Direct Connect
  10. On-Premise Redundant Connections
  11. VPC Flow Logs
  12. AWS Network Firewall
  13. VPC Quiz
Machine learning
  1. Rekognition Overview
  2. Transcribe Overview
  3. Polly Overview
  4. Translate Overview
  5. Lex + Connect Overview
  6. Comprehend Overview
  7. Comprehend Medical Overview
  8. SageMaker Overview
  9. Forecast Overview
  10. Kendra Overview
  11. Personalize Overview
  12. Textract Overview
  13. Machine Learning Summary
  14. Machine Learning Quiz
Other services
  1. Other Services
  2. CICD
  3. Amazon CodeGuru
  4. Alexa for Business, Lex & Connect
  5. Kinesis Video Streams
  6. AWS WorkSpaces
  7. Amazon AppStream 2.0
  8. AWS Device Farm
  9. Amazon Macie
  10. Amazon SES
  11. EC2 Image Builder
  12. AWS IoT Core
  13. Other Services Summary
  14. Other Services Quiz
Project : Building a Highly Scalable and Resilient Web Application on AWS
  1. Project Description: In this hands-on project, participants will design, deploy, and manage a robust and scalable web application on the AWS cloud using various AWS services. The objective is to build an application that can handle high traffic, ensuring performance, availability, and fault tolerance.Project Requirements:
    1. Web Application Architecture: Design the architecture of the web application, considering factors like load balancing, auto-scaling, and fault tolerance. Utilize AWS best practices to ensure high availability and performance.
    2. Amazon EC2 and Auto Scaling: Set up an Amazon EC2 instance as a web server and configure auto-scaling to automatically adjust the number of instances based on traffic load.
    3. Amazon RDS: Use Amazon RDS to set up a relational database to store application data securely.
    4. Amazon S3: Implement Amazon S3 to store and serve static content such as images, CSS, and JavaScript files, ensuring low-latency access.
    5. Amazon CloudFront: Integrate Amazon CloudFront to cache and deliver static content, reducing latency and enhancing the user experience.
    6. Amazon Route 53: Configure Amazon Route 53 to manage DNS and enable high availability and fault tolerance for the application.
    7. AWS Lambda and API Gateway: Create serverless functions using AWS Lambda to handle backend tasks and expose them through API Gateway for client interaction.
    8. Amazon CloudWatch: Set up CloudWatch to monitor application performance, resource utilization, and trigger auto-scaling events.
    9. Amazon SNS and SES: Configure Amazon SNS to send notifications for important events, and use Amazon SES for email notifications.
    10. Security and Identity: Implement security measures using AWS IAM to manage access control, and utilize AWS Certificate Manager (ACM) for SSL certificates.
    11. AWS CloudFormation: Define the entire infrastructure as code using AWS CloudFormation templates, enabling easy replication and versioning.

    Project Outcome: Upon completion of this project, participants will have hands-on experience in building a highly scalable, fault-tolerant, and performant web application on AWS. They will have gained valuable insights into designing and deploying complex AWS architectures, making them well-prepared for real-world scenarios as an AWS Certified Solutions Architect – Professional.



This will close in 20 seconds

    Your Cart
    Your cart is emptyReturn to Shop
    Certified AWS Solution Architect Professional: Architecting the Cloud for Excellence
    Scroll to Top